Probability of drawing a 2 at first is (4/52) = (1/13)
Probability of drawing a face card in second try without replacement = 12/51
Step-by-step explanation:
Total no. Of cards = 52
Total no. Of cards of 2 = 4
Prob. Of drawing 2 = 4/52
Total no. Of face card = 12
Total no.of cards left in deck = 51
Prob. Of drawing face card = 12/51
(1, -6) and (-5, 2)
Distance between 1 and -5 = 6
Distance between -6 and 2 = 8
6²+8²=x² (PYTHAGOREAN THEOREM)
36+64=x²
x² = 100
x = 10
Note: Not -10 because <em>distance cannot be negative.</em>

Answer:
The probability is 0.173
Step-by-step explanation:
The probability is of winning is 0.75 = 75/100 = 3/4
This means that the probability of losing is 0.25 = 25/100 = 1/4
So if they are two win 4 games, they will lose three
We can get this probability using the Bernoulli approximation of the binomial theorem
So here, we have
P(X = 4) = 7 C 4 * 0.75^4 * 0.25^3
= 0.173034667969
which is approximately 0.1730
